- 论坛徽章:
- 1
|
假如我有四个HBA卡,对应的四个文件
/sys/class/fc_host/host1/port_name
/sys/class/fc_host/host2/port_name
/sys/class/fc_host/host13/port_name
/sys/class/fc_host/host14/port_name
我想通过一条命令,取出所有的wwn号(现在只能取出host1-host9之间的)
#awk '{print FILENAME,$0}' /sys/class/fc_host/host[1-9]/port_name
/sys/class/fc_host/host1/port_name 0x10000090faf43e4e
/sys/class/fc_host/host2/port_name 0x10000090faf43e4f
#awk '{print FILENAME,$0}' /sys/class/fc_host/host[0-9][0-9]/port_name
/sys/class/fc_host/host13/port_name 0x21000024ff7f780e
/sys/class/fc_host/host14/port_name 0x21000024ff7f780f
求教怎么修改这个/sys/class/fc_host/host[*******]/port_name路径,可以达到如下效果
#awk '{print FILENAME,$0}' /sys/class/fc_host/host[**********]/port_name
/sys/class/fc_host/host1/port_name 0x10000090faf43e4e
/sys/class/fc_host/host2/port_name 0x10000090faf43e4f
/sys/class/fc_host/host13/port_name 0x21000024ff7f780e
/sys/class/fc_host/host14/port_name 0x21000024ff7f780f
|
|